John Davidson

Rank: Street Smart Civic Points: 95
  • 314 Barrister Ct Bel Air, MD 21015, USA - Bel Air South
    A pedestrian island in the middle of Darby Lane (just off of Tollgate Rd) has been hit numerous times by residents' vehicles causing serious damage. This island was installed (I assume) when there was a tot lot on the south side of Darby Lane and is no longer needed. It would better serve the community if it were replaced by a speed control bump or nothing at all. I live right at this location and have observed many accidents. Please help. John Davidson 314 Barrister Ct. 443-922-7841.